5. The process of bleaching and matur' ing flour which consists in subjecting the flour to-the' action of a mixture of chlorin and atmoe herie air, the latter having been modified h y disruptive electric. discharge, and having had steam added thereto.
- -6. The process of bleaching and maturing flour which consists in subjecting the flour to the action of a mixture of chlorin and atmospherie air, the latter having been preheated, modified disruptive electric discharge, and having had moiature "added thereto. I
7. The process of bleaching and maturing flour which consists in mbjecting the flour 20 to the action of a mixture'of gases comprw ing .chlonn, atmospheric air, and moisture,
the atmospheric Illi having been modified by:
disruptive electric discharge.
